Mypresent invention relates to improvements `in rail joints for railways or rail,- ioads, and is Vdesigned'for use with standard types of rails. The primary object of the invention is the provision of means at `the rail joint for insuring a smooth and continuous joint for the passage of rolling stock,
which is practically noiseless, and which isv free from danger of separation. By the utilization of my invention splitting and uneven wear of the rails are obviated, expansion and contraction are provided for to compensate for changes in temperature in the rails, and lateral displacement of the rails at the joint is prevented.
In the physical embodiment of my invention the rails are fashioned with complementary end structures in order that the adjacent ends of adjoining rails may be properly fitted together, and in carrying out the principles `of the invention vmeans are utilized for joining the rail structure of my invention with theexisting form of standard railroad rail.
The invention consists "in certain novel combinations and arrangements in the structure lof the'rail ends to complete the rail joint, as will be more specifically pointed out and claimed hereinafter.
